What is a GML file?
Developer file used by GameMaker, a program used to create computer video games; contains program code written in the GameMaker Language (GML) that is executed by the GameMaker interpreter.
More Information
GML files are used to create game scripts, functions, or modules.

Geography Markup Language File
| Developer | Open Geospatial Consortium |
| Popularity |
3.8 | 15 Votes |
A GML file contains Geography Markup Language (GML), which is a language that includes XML-like tags defining geographic attributes and geometry coordinates. GML is an open, interchangeable format that geographers use to model geographical features, such as roads, lakes, and rivers, in Geographic Information Systems ( GIS ). GML files may also use the .xml file extension ( .XML files).
More Information
GML file open in Microsoft Visual Studio Code 1.8
Galdos Systems initially released GML in 2000, basing it on the Resource Description Framework ( RDF ). However, the Open Geospatial Consortium (OGC) soon took over the development of the format and introduced XML schemas (typically stored in .XSD files) to better connect the data in the many existing geographic databases.
Unfortunately, due to the varied use of GIS data (e.g., evaluating aviation weather, analyzing soil and terrain, vehicular navigation, etc.), different communities and organizations developed many incompatible schemas for defining GML files. Therefore, GML has diminished in favor of other, more interchangeable formats, such as .GEOJSON and .GPKG .
NOTE: You can find more information about GML on the Open Geospatial Consortium website ( ogc.org ).
How to open a GML file
You can open GML files with various GIS applications, including QGIS, TatukGIS Viewer , and Merkaartor . For example, to open a GML file with QGIS, click the Data Source Manager icon in the toolbar, select the Browse (...) button in the Source section, choose the GML file, and click Open .
Since GML files store plain text, you can also open them with a text or source code editor, such as Microsoft Visual Studio Code , Microsoft Notepad or Apple TextEdit .

Gerber Mill Layer File
| Developer | Ucamco |
| Popularity |
2.9 | 9 Votes |
A GML file may also be a data output file created by Printed Circuit Board ( PCB ) CAD tools such as Autodesk EAGLE. It contains layout data for the layer that specifies the hole locations that need to be milled.
More Information
Gerber layer files, such as GML, are used by PCB manufacturing machines to create PCB boards. The GML file is an exported version of the PCB layout and is referenced to mill holes in the board.
NOTE: The Gerber format was originally developed by Gerber Systems but is now maintained by Ucamco.
Common GML Filenames
[projectname].gml - The GML file is named after the name of your PCB project.

Graph Modeling Language File
| Developer | N/A |
| Popularity |
2.0 | 6 Votes |
File created in the GML (Graph Modeling Language) format, an ASCII text format used for describing graph structures; describes the structure of the graph in a text-based hierarchy and includes the nodes, edges, and attributes that comprise the graph.
More Information
The Graph Modeling Language can describe family trees, flowcharts, networks, and other graph structures.
